API - American Petroleum Institute is Hiring a Digital Communications Specialist Near Washington, DC

The Digital Communications Specialist supports the Senior Digital Campaign Manager in the strategic creation and use of digital communications within API's External Mobilization department. The incumbent is responsible for the successful creation of content management, and execution of campaigns across multiple platforms and mediums to support the department's grassroots and grasstops campaigns. Ability to manage multiple campaigns at once and an attention to communication strategy will be a critical component for this position. This position will have the opportunity to experiment and implement new methods of online engagement for API.

Duties/Responsibilities

  • 360-degree communications planning including creation of emails, broadcast text, letters to the editors, website copy, social media copy, and other content requested on an as needed basis to support the External Mobilization department
  • Assist in measuring and tracking the success of digital campaigns based on KPIs
  • Finding opportunities to leverage content and news articles for social media channels and other organic content
  • Supporting data and targeting partners in assisting with their acquisition, cultivation, and activation advocacy efforts
  • Project management of quality control and approvals process of advocacy content, ensuring feedback/approval has been given to all stakeholders in the integrated advocacy team
  • Supporting the Mobilization Senior Digital Campaign Manager
  • Supporting integrated advocacy within API
  • Work with the Mobilization Senior Digital Campaign Manager to set goals and a content calendar

Key Relationships

This position reports to the Senior Digital Campaign Manager. This role will be integral in the support of the External Mobilization team's Campaign Managers execution of campaigns.

It will use writing, collaborating, strategic thinking, and digital tools to assist with the conceptualization, implementation, coordination, and evaluation of natural gas and oil policy at the state and federal level - including government relations, advocacy, and legislative activities, and they will contribute to the execution of the department's legislative agenda.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ent work experience
  • 0-3 years of experience in a similar role and general knowledge/skills in a particular field of study.
  • Experience in politics, grassroots, advocacy, communications, public affairs or mobilization is preferred, but not required.
  • Proven experience and successful track record in executing a social media program, email communications program, or text messaging program
  • Monitoring and experimenting with new trends and best practices across social media and other digital platforms
  • Passionate about social media trends, social media, and online engagement
  • Creative and professional writing, editing and communication skills are a must
  • Possesses and values organizational and analytical skills
  • Values teamwork and collaborating internally and across departments
  • Native user of multiple social media platforms
  • Quick learner of new tools and platforms (Salesforce CRM or Salesforce Marketing Cloud experience not required, but preferred)
  • A self-starter who is intensely creative and willing to experiment
  • Ability to manage multiple projects at the same time and be flexible
  • Ability to communicate professionally and effectively, with both internal and external audiences
